Ingredients You'll Need:
For the Cake:
1 cup (125g) all-purpose flour
1 tsp baking powder
½ tsp salt
3 large eggs (room temperature)
1 cup (200g) granulated sugar
¼ cup (60ml) milk (warm)
2 tsp pure vanilla extract
¼ cup (60g) unsalted butter (melted and cooled)
Optional Toppings:
Fresh whipped cream
Seasonal fruits (e.g., strawberries, blueberries)
A dusting of powdered sugar
Step-by-Step Instructions
1. Prepare Your Equipment:
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and line an 8-inch (20cm) round cake pan with parchment paper.
2. Mix the Dry Ingredients:
In a medium bowl, sift together the all-purpose flour, baking powder, and salt. Set aside.
3. Beat the Eggs and Sugar:
In a large mixing bowl, use an electric mixer to beat the eggs and sugar on high speed for 5-7 minutes, until the mixture becomes thick, pale, and ribbon-like.
4. Incorporate the Wet Ingredients:
Reduce the mixer speed to low. Gradually add the warm milk, vanilla extract, and melted butter to the egg mixture. Mix until just combined.
5. Fold in the Dry Ingredients:
Gently fold the dry ingredients into the wet mixture using a spatula. Be careful not to overmix; this ensures a light and airy texture.
6. Bake:
Pour the batter into the prepared cake pan. Smooth the top with a spatula and bake for 25-30 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
7. Cool:
Let the cake cool in the pan for 10 minutes before transferring it to a wire rack to cool completely.
Tips for Success
Room Temperature Ingredients: Ensure eggs and butter are at room temperature for a smoother batter.
Don’t Skip the Sifting: Sifting the dry ingredients helps avoid lumps and ensures even mixing.
Check for Doneness: Every oven varies, so check your cake a few minutes before the suggested time.

FAQs
Can I make this cake gluten-free? Yes! Substitute all-purpose flour with a 1:1 gluten-free baking flour.
How do I store the cake? Wrap it in plastic wrap and store at room temperature for up to 2 days or refrigerate for up to a week.
Can I freeze it? Absolutely! Wrap the cooled cake tightly in plastic wrap and foil, then freeze for up to 3 months.
